A Diary From Dixie published by D Appleton & Co, New York, NY, Mar 1905. 1st Edition. Hardbound. No DJ. Size 8vo (up to 9-1/2'' tall). Condition: Nr Fine. Original owners name, May 1936, & books sellers label inside front cover. Slight edge wear to boards, overall content excellent. 424 Pgs. As written by Mary Boykin Chestnut, wife of James Chestnut Jr, United States Senator from South Carolina, 1859-1861, and afterward an Aide to Jefferson Davis and a Brigadier General in the Confederate Army. Edited by Isabella D Martin and Myrta Lockett Avary. This original diary provides an eyewitness narrative of all the years of the war. Period photographs illustrate this account of the daily lives and tribulations of all who suffered through the war, from ordinary people to the Confederacy's generals and political figures.
